Loma, Colorado Land Market Analysis

How much is land worth in Loma, Colorado?

The median price for land in Loma, Colorado is currently $47K per acre. For a typical parcel, the median sale price is $155K. Market volatility is currently high, meaning prices can vary significantly based on location and access. Recently, the cheapest land sold for $101K while premium lots reached $381K.

Is now a good time to buy land in Loma, Colorado?

Loma, Colorado is currently a buyer's market with 10.0 months of supply. Buyers have more negotiating power and can take time to find the right property. Prices have increased 208.8% year-over-year.

What is the months of supply for land in Loma, Colorado?

Loma, Colorado currently has 10.0 months of inventory supply. This indicates a buyer's market. Low supply means competition for available properties is high.

What is the median land price in Loma, Colorado?

The median land price in Loma, Colorado stands at $155K. This translates to roughly $47K per acre for the typical parcel size. The average price is $195K, indicating some higher-priced properties pulling up the average.

What is the absorption rate for land in Loma, Colorado?

The 3-month absorption rate in Loma, Colorado is 10.0%. The 12-month rate is 10.8%. Absorption rate shows what percentage of available inventory is being sold, with higher rates indicating stronger buyer demand.

What is the average price per acre in Loma, Colorado?

Land in Loma, Colorado averages $53K per acre. The median price per acre is $47K, which may be more representative of typical transactions. Most parcels sold are around 2.9 acres.

What is the total amount sold in Loma, Colorado last year?

Over the past 12 months, Loma, Colorado saw 13 properties sold, totaling $2.5M in sales volume. In just the last 3 months, 3 properties changed hands.
